Karakul Sheep
 

Unborn and used nonetheless

© grijsz/flickr.com

Karakul (Lamb)

(lat.) Ovis aries

 

Geographic distribution

Namibia, Afghanistan, Russisch-Zentralasien.

 

Fantasy names

Persian

Broad-tail

Afghan Karakul

Buhkara Karakul

 

Farm housing / Trapping

Held in herds; hysterectomy (the mother sheep is killed), the lambs are butchered immediately after birth

 

Use

Caps, coats, jackets, accessories
